Solar Savings Potential by State

The financial value of solar is closely related to the cost of grid electricity being offset. When solar panels produce electricity, they reduce the amount of power you draw from the grid. The value of that offset depends partly on what you would have paid for grid electricity.

Why Electricity Price Matters

Higher grid electricity prices can increase the value of each kWh that solar offsets. In states with higher average rates, the same amount of solar generation may be worth more in avoided grid costs than in states with lower rates. This is why people often compare solar economics with local electricity costs.
